I am working with a high-end bespoke furniture and joinery manufacturer seeking experienced Senior Cabinet Makers to join their growing workshop team, producing exceptional quality freestanding and fitted furniture for premium residential, heritage and commercial projects. The role will involve working across a wide range of styles, from contemporary to traditional and conservation work, delivering everything from individual statement pieces to large-scale architectural installations.
Key Skills & Experience
- Strong ability to read and interpret detailed technical drawings.
- High-level cabinet making and fine joinery skills with excellent attention to detail.
- Confident using a wide range of woodworking machinery (with relevant tickets).
- Experience working with solid timber, veneers and sheet materials.
- Knowledge of cabinet jointing, assembly and modern fixings.
- Experience fitting hinges, drawer systems and architectural ironmongery.
- Veneering skills including selection, jointing and pressing.
- Ability to work with secondary materials such as metal trims, glass and leather.
- Well organised with good communication and teamwork skills.
